Studiocanal Kids & Family Ltd. Announces New Paddington™ Capsule with Rowing Blazers
STUDIOCANAL Kids & Family Ltd. is pleased to unveil a new Paddington™ collaboration with NYC-based prep-meets-streetwear brand Rowing Blazers for Holiday ’25. The partnership builds on the success of the 2024 capsule, whose Paddington cashmere sweater became one of the brand’s all-time best-sellers. Rowing Blazers’ playful, subtly subversive approach to British heritage style makes Paddington’s endearing charm and sense of adventure a natural fit.
The cozy, festive collection includes an array of knitwear in both cotton and cashmere, matching pyjama sets, an embroidered cotton terrycloth bath robe, and a deep pile sherpa fleece jacket with an all-over Paddington motif. Also featured are women’s tees and socks, a Paddington toile canvas tote, accessories such as caps, neckties, beanies, socks and fleece blankets, plus leisurewear including graphic tees and organic cotton hoodies. Rowing Blazers staples like striped rugbies and classic embroidered 100% cotton Oxford shirts complete the offering.
The deal was brokered by Retail Monster, STUDIOCANAL Kids & Family’s agent for North America.
The Rowing Blazers x Paddington Holiday ’25 collection is available exclusively at rowingblazers.com, with prices from USD $18–$298.
About Paddington
For almost 70 years, British-born writer Michael Bond has delighted readers all over the world with his stories about Paddington, the bear from Peru, famous for his love of marmalade. The kindness and humour in the stories appeal to children and adults alike, ensuring Paddington’s enduring popularity from one generation to the next.
Since then, Paddington’s adventures have been adapted several times for television and at the end of 2014 Paddington made his debut onto the big screen, a further film Paddington 2 followed in 2017. The third instalment Paddington in Peru was released in the UK on 8th November 2024 and internationally throughout 2025 grossing over $220 million at the box office.
The movies are produced by STUDIOCANAL, Europe’s leader in production, distribution and international sales of feature films and series, part of CANAL+ Group, major player in the creation and distribution of content worldwide. In 2020, a brand-new Paddington TV series designed for a pre-school audience, The Adventures of Paddington launched on Nickelodeon, winning two Daytime Emmys.
About STUDIOCANAL (a CANAL+ Company)
STUDIOCANAL, CANAL+’s in-house studio, is Europe’s leading film and television studio, with worldwide production and distribution capabilities. It operates directly in nine major European markets including Austria, Benelux, Denmark, France, Germany, Ireland, Poland, Spain and the United Kingdom, as well as in Australia and New Zealand, and offices in the United States and China. STUDIOCANAL finances, produces, and distributes 200 films per year. It owns one of the most prestigious catalogues in the world and the largest catalogue of European titles, boasting more than 9 400 titles from 60 countries. With a catalogue spanning 100 years of film history, STUDIOCANAL has invested close to 25 million euros into the 4K restoration of nearly 1 000 classic feature films over the past 7 years.
STUDIOCANAL also produces over 15 series each year, including local creations and premium international co-productions, and distributes its scripted productions and CANAL+ Originals globally (2,000 hours of current and library content in distribution).
